Highlights
Are people in Goshen older or younger than people in Genola?
- The Median Age in Goshen is 2.1 years older than in Genola.

Are housing costs cheaper in Goshen or Genola?
- Goshen housing costs are 42.6% less expensive than Genola hous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Goshen or Genola?
- The average commute for residents of Goshen is 2.2 minutes longer than it is for residents of Genola.
